I read on hughes website that this will be 180 out and that I need to do all of this with BOTH dots at 12 o clock, not dot to dot like they are


That is correct & if havent paste lubed the cam/lifter bottoms yet I'd turn it almost 1 turn (350 degrees actually, to 10 BTDC #1 firing) which would b 12 o'clock/12 o'clock & set the inter gear wherever it needs to b to put the rotor under the #1 wire terminal on the cap as the factory wiring diagram is the best (for standardization) & lets the wires nestle neatly and FYI some dists have a diff bottom tang end to top rotor phasing so start w the factory intergear slot location which I think is parallel front/rear & go from there to finalize the rotor location as it actually can b located anywhere to get the rotor clocked right as that's the bottom line. Turn the dist housing till the #1 cap terminal is over or near over the rotor AND the magnet is dead even w the nearest reluctor tooth AND the vac adv can is in it'd general factory area, snug the dist clamp somewhat/hookup the light & that part should b done & with that cam I might even start w 12 or 15 EDIT here's some ring breakin info for you, "break in secrets" at www.mototuneusa.com
